The United Imperial Interstellar Federation of Colonial Terran Democratic Alliances, or UIIFCTA for short, was formed the year after the collapse of the previous government (that did not have a name) due to the incursion of the Vyrax and starting of the Aezir Heresy. Fearing the same fate as their forerunners, paranoid leaders drawn up a long name that probably contradicted itself several times by throwing chunks the names of previous governments together. Regardless of the questionable intelligence of its leaders, the United Imperial Interstellar Federation of Colonial Terran Democratic Alliances wisely ordered the construction of the People's Industrial Fleet System Shipyards Expeditionary Defense Navy to act as a first and last line of defense against any opposing forces immediately after its formation. While bearing an inexplicably long name, the United Imperial Interstellar Federation of Colonial Terran Democratic Alliances People's Industrial Fleet System Shipyards Expeditionary Defense Navy (UIIFCTDAPIFSSEDN) served its purpose well in maintaining the peace since it was first completed. With the advent of the second heretic uprising, the strength of the UIIFCTDAPIFSSEDN is being put to the test.

Ships of the United Imperial Interstellar Federation of Colonial Terran Democratic Alliances People's Industrial Fleet Systems Shipyards Expeditionary Defense Navy

Windstorm-class Communications Frigate
Image
With four sensor arrays, the Windstorm serves as a fleet coordination vessel when Cloudburst-class vessels are not present. The Windstorm also acts as a propaganda-broadcast vessel and provides Advance Warning and Control Systems allowing for better beam accuracy, stealth detection, communications and radar jamming, and countermeasures against comm jamming. Despite their tactical importance, Windstorm-class vessels are only lightly armed, and should always be deployed with an escort.
Offensive Weapon Systems:
3x Impaler Tactical Warhead Launcher
2x Plasma Cannon

Squall-class Escort Frigate
Image
An oddball in the fleet, the Squall is built on an off-center hull to accommodate its medium beam cannon. It is essentially a downsized version of the Thunder, used to escort important vessels or participate in surgical strikes. It is the only ship in the fleet to carry a mass penetrator cannon.
Offensive Weapon Systems:
1x Salvation Medium Beam Cannon
1x Vengeance Mass Penetrator Cannon
9x Impaler Tactical Warhead Launcher
2x Plasma Cannon

Lightening-class Monitor
Image
The Lightening-class is based on the design of the old river monitors with a single heavy cannon and little else. Fast, maneuverable and hard-hitting, Lightening-class vessels provide a heavy beam cannon even in minor engagements.
Offensive Weapon Systems:
1x Divine Light Heavy Beam Cannon
2x Plasma Cannon

Thunder-class Missile Cruiser
Image
With thirteen Impaler missile launchers as its main weapons, the Thunder-class of missile cruiser has excellent firepower for its size. However, it is notably lacking in armor and shielding, though it is quite maneuverable.
Offensive Weapon Systems:
1x Divine Light Heavy Beam Cannon
2x Salvation Medium Beam Cannon
13x Impaler Tactical Warhead Launcher
1x Light Beam Cannon
4x Plasma Cannon

Tempest-class Armored Cruiser
Image
Image
The Tempest trades the Thunder's missile batteries for beam cannons and higher speed for armor. The result is a ship that fares much better in a sustained conflict with heavy point defense, but is more sluggish.
The second version of the Tempest carries the same armament, but has some of its armor plating removed to allow for better maintenance access. Because the removed armor rarely served its purpose, the loss does not hamper is combat ability.
Offensive Weapon Systems:
3x Divine Light Heavy Beam Cannon
2x Salvation Medium Beam Cannon
3x Light Beam Cannon
13x Plasma Cannon

Maelstrom-class Battlecruiser
Image
A fusion the design philosophies of the Tempest and the Thunder, the Maelstrom-class battlecruiser carries both Impaler batteries and multiple Heavy beam cannons. Slightly slower than both lighter cruisers, the Maelstrom is nonetheless fast for its size, although its defenses are considered sub-optimal.
Offensive Weapon Systems:
4x Divine Light Heavy Beam Cannon
2x Salvation Medium Beam Cannon
20x Impaler Tactical Warhead Launcher
4x Light Beam Cannon
6x Plasma Cannon

Cloudburst-class Heavy Battleship
Image
Replacing the old Singularity-class dreadnoughts, the Cloudburst-class was designed as the next-generation heavy fleet element. With twenty four Impaler batteries and six heavy beam cannons, it is believed that a Cloudburst can destroy an Inimical-class dreadnought in a one-on-one engagement. Its comm arrays allows the Cloudburst to act as a command vessel and form a communications grid in remote locations where such infrastructure does not exist.
Offensive Weapon Systems:
6x Divine Light Heavy Beam Cannon
4x Salvation Medium Beam Cannon
24x Impaler Tactical Warhead Launcher
4x Light Beam Cannon
14x Plasma Cannon

Monsoon-class Battle Carrier
Image
The Monsoon is a modification of the Cloudburst's hull to create a carrier-class vessel. While not as heavily armed in conventional weapons, The Monsoon can deploy multiple squadrons of drones from its hangar bays. It still retains formidable firepower in the form of eight Implaer batteries and four Salvation beam cannons, enabling Monsoons to provide fire support in addition to delivering swarms of drones to the battlefield.
Offensive Weapon Systems:
4x Salvation Medium Beam Cannon
8x Impaler Tactical Warhead Launcher
2x Gunship Drone Bay
10x Fighter Drone Bay
18x Plasma Cannon

Vortex-class Supertanker
Image
The Vortex is based on the massive colony-carriers of old, the Vortex has six clamps used to hold on to external containers. Hauling six massive high-pressure tanks, this variant of the Vortex carries a variety of liquids and gases for the fleet. As it is a strictly non-combatant vessel, it carries very little offensive weaponry, but is heavily shielded and has plenty of point defense.
Offensive Weapon Systems:
8x Heavy Flak Cannon

Vortex-class Superfreighter
Image
The Vortex is based on the massive colony-carriers of old, the Vortex has six clamps used to hold on to external containers. Hauling six sets of massive dual cargo pods, this variant of the Vortex carries a variety of solid goods on behalf of the fleet. The Cargo pods can individually be swapped for gun platforms, missile launchers or drone bays under desperate circumstances. Normally a non-combatant vessel, it carries very little offensive weaponry in its default configuration, but is heavily shielded and has plenty of point defense. The freighter version additionally carries six grav beams for moving cargo and protection against asteroids.
Offensive Weapon Systems:
8x Heavy Flak Cannon
